Built-in computer control enhances micro-climate system

Micro climate
Developed to provide very precise micro-climates is MECS from JS Humidifiers.
The Micro-Environment Control System (MECS) from JS Humidifiers for delivering precise micro-climates for critical manufacturing or testing processes is now available with an on-board computer. MECS can supply up to 200 l/s of air at temperatures from 15 to 45°C (±1 K) and relative humidity from 30 to 98% (±1%). The computer displays historic and real-time statistics on the output of the air-handling system and enables the user to accurately adjust temperature and humidity, which the system will hold constant across any 24 h period. JS says that the closest control of relative humidity previously possible for this length of time was ±5%.
